    • In a process for removing the earth core (7) from a pipe (5) laid without excavation by ramming or pressing, both ends of which are free, a scraper (1) is inserted into one end of the pipe and moved longitudinally through the pipe (5) so that the earth core (7) is pushed out of the other end of the pipe by the scraper (1). The scraper (1) is advanced in stages by means of a variable-length thrusting device (10) supported on the inner wall (4) of the pipe (5). The thrusting device (10) is returned to its initial position after each thrusting stroke and its support in the drive device is adjusted by the length of the stroke made. The scraper (1) consists of a header plate (2), a variable-length thrusting device (10) and clamping devices (11, 22); the header plate (2) is secured to one end of the thrusting device (10) and a first clamping device (11) and the other end of the thrusting device (10) is secured to a second clamping device (22). The clamping devices (11, 22) can be moved alternately into a clamping position in which they can be pressed against the inner wall (4) of a pipe and into a released position in which they are released from the inner wall (4) of the pipe (5).

    • In a releasable union for large pipes with a pipe sleeve (3) and a pipe spigot (4) insertable into said sleeve (3), the sleeve (3) and the spigot (4) have a plurality of evenly spaced supporting components (6, 13) on their inner and outer sides respectively with bearing surfaces (7, 14) which lie in the same plane perpendicular to the pipe axis. Between the supporting components (6, 13) there are recesses (15), where the peripheral length of the recesses (8, 15) on the spigot (4) exceed that of the supporting components (6) of the sleeve (3). After assembly, the spigot (4) is rotated in relation to the sleeve (3) through half the distance between the supporting components (6, 13) whereby the supporting components (6, 13) cover one another axially so that their bearing surfaces (7, 14) support one another and provide a positive union between the sleeve (3) and the spigot (4) in the tensile direction.
